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Williamwood to Cookham start from as little as £51.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Williamwood to Cookham start from £133.10 one way, or £190.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Williamwood to Cookham are available for £137.00 one way, or £274.00 return

Station Facilities and Ticketing

Williamwood Station is equipped to ensure a seamless travel experience. The ticket office operates from Monday to Saturday, opening from 06:55 to 13:59, allowing commuters to secure their travel tickets early in the day. Additionally, there are ticket machines available, offering a convenient option for online ticket collection. Accessibility is a priority with accessible ticket machines and induction loops available for passengers with hearing impairments.

The station is, however, a Category C station, with no step-free access, as there are stairs leading to both platforms. Travelers should exercise caution when boarding or alighting as the stepping distance can be significant on platform 1. Keep in mind that while Williamwood offers seating areas, it does not have public toilets or refreshment facilities. Bicycle storage is limited with only four spaces, and they're not sheltered.

Essential Amenities at Cookham Station

Cookham Station is equipped with facilities designed to make your travel experience smooth and comfortable. The ticket office welcomes passengers during the morning hours from Monday to Saturday, providing assistance with purchases and collections. For your convenience, ticket machines are available, including accessible options for those who need them. An induction loop is installed for improved audio clarity, ensuring all travelers can access the station's information effectively.

While there is no dedicated waiting room, seating is available for those looking to catch a breath or plan their next leg. Step-free access throughout the station ensures mobility-impaired travelers can navigate with ease, a testament to Cookham's commitment to accessibility. However, while there are restrooms located within the station building, accessible toilets and baby changing facilities are not provided.

Connections to Onward Travel

Cookham's connectivity doesn't stop at trains. There is a reliable rail replacement service, with a bus stop after the level crossing toward Marlow and the entrance to the station car park for Maidenhead. Although direct taxis are unavailable at the station, local bus information is easy to obtain, ensuring you can continue your travels with ease. If air travel is in your plans, Cookham provides linkage to major airports. Change at Reading for connections to Heathrow and Gatwick, or Hayes for the Heathrow Connect service.
